Stamford's womefn bowlers suffered a setback to the Trudy Bates Lincs A League aspirations - comprehensively beaten by Boston 84-107, claiming only four of the 14 points at stake.

Only the rinks skipped by Helen Holroyd and captain Glenys Edwards emerged with credit in a disappointing overall performance.Result: (Stamford names only):Lincs Trudy Bates League A: Stamford 84 (4pts) Boston 107 (12). j Brennan, M Holden, C Warters, D Mackie lost 10-27; J Lonslow, M Andrews, P Jones, H Holroyd won 28-14; R Roberts, J Dye, S Henshaw, P Birch lost 9-25; M King, A Lea, S Suffling, C Ford lost 13-26; F Rogers, S Gentry, M Broadbelt, G Edwards won 24-15.

BEATEN BY SPALDING IN MASONS TROPHY

No joy for Stamford's senior women in the Mason's (Over 60s) Trophy double rink competition. The 'B' team were beaten 46-30 by Spalding, who now play Stamford A who received a walk over from March IBC.

Result (Stamford names only):

Mason Trophy: Spalding 46 Stamford B 20. Home - J Brennan, M Broadbelt, S Suffling, C Ford lost 18-21; away - J Want, S Henshaw, C Warters, D Mackie lost 12-25.
